Reason #9: Helping Reduce Energy Consumption

Producing new metals from raw materials takes massive amounts of energy. Recycling, however, uses far less.

For example, recycling aluminum saves up to 95% of the energy required to make it from scratch. So every time you recycle, you’re conserving energy and reducing greenhouse gases.

How Much Can You Earn from Scrap Metal in Ipswich?

Earnings vary depending on the type and quantity of metal. Copper and brass tend to fetch higher prices than steel or aluminum.

On average, people can earn anywhere from a few dollars for small items to hundreds of dollars for larger loads, such as old cars or industrial scrap.

Simple Steps to Get Started Today

  1. Gather your scrap metal – Look around your home, garage, or workplace.
  2. Sort by type – Separate copper, aluminum, steel, and other metals.
  3. Find a local buyer – Search for reliable Cash for Scrap Metal Ipswich services.
  4. Get a quote – Many companies offer free quotes.
  5. Collect your cash – Drop it off or arrange a pickup, then get paid instantly.
